Problem Statement

The Incidence of Breast Cancer in India is increasing and despite transformational drug and therapy developments in Cancer Screening and treatments globally, access to high quality cancer care is not universal and as a result much of the opulation are denied lifesaving therapies. The result is the economic, social, and societal burden of cancer is increasing.

How might we improve the affordability, access, and outcomes of Cancer care in Cachar Cancer Centre, ensuring equitable healthcare outcomes for all patients irrespective of their economic status?
